Essential Detailing Tools for Cars

Washing & Drying

  • Wash Mitts: Microfiber wash mitts are gentle on paint and effective at lifting dirt.
  • Two-Bucket Wash Method: Using two buckets—one with soapy water and one with clean rinse water—prevents scratching.
  • Car Wash Soap: Choose a pH-neutral soap specifically formulated for car washing.
  • Drying Towels: High-quality microfiber drying towels absorb water quickly and minimize swirling.
  • Pressure Washer (Optional): A pressure washer can help pre-rinse and remove stubborn dirt.

Paint Correction

  • Clay Bar: Removes embedded contaminants like tree sap and road tar.
  • Compound: Used with a dual-action polisher to remove scratches and swirl marks.
  • Polish: Refines the paint after compounding, leaving a glossy finish.
  • Dual-Action Polisher: A machine that evenly applies compound and polish, reducing the risk of burning the paint.

Interior Detailing

  • Vacuum Cleaner: A powerful vacuum with various attachments is essential for cleaning carpets, upholstery, and crevices.
  • Interior Brushes: Different brush types are needed for various surfaces and detailing tasks.
  • Upholstery Cleaner: Specialized cleaners remove stains and dirt from fabric and leather seats.
  • Interior Detailer: A versatile product for cleaning and protecting interior surfaces.

Wheels & Tires

  • Wheel Cleaners: Acid-free wheel cleaners safely remove brake dust and grime.
  • Tire Brushes: Stiff-bristled brushes help scrub away dirt and grime from tires.
  • Tire Dressing: Applies a protective layer to tires, enhancing their appearance and preventing cracking.

Other Essential Tools

  • Microfiber Towels: Essential for various tasks, including wiping, buffing, and drying. Choose different colors for different purposes to prevent cross-contamination.
  • Applicator Pads: Used for applying wax, sealant, and other products.
  • Detailing Spray: Provides a final touch, enhancing gloss and removing any remaining residue.
